I was riding along, with only 4500 miles on the odometer...and it started flashing check engine. Book sez to stop, pull out key and try again..no help. Took to dealer...computer said coil was shot. Had to wait 4 working days for BMP to send the part in {How come Honda can do it in 2 days for Honda parts?}. They got the part late Wednesday and other bikes ahead of me to be fixed, so they didn't start til Friday AM. New coil in, now it's a shot ECM Engine Control Module. Only one they had at dealer was for a 2009 SE5 and I have a 2008 SE5. 2 Day express will get the part next Tuesday and they will fix on Wednesday.

For a bike that cost this much, can't BMP get it's warranty parts section in gear? This is dumb. If course I got the call at 535pm that the ECM was shot...I tried calling BMP to yell about the above, but they closed at 530pm.

2 great weekends for riding shot grrrrr

Hmmmm....I had a similar problem about a month ago. Started it up and I had a dead cylinder and engine light flashing and check engine scrolling across the display. I checked the codes and it said #1 coil problem. I took it to the dealer and when they checked it they said bad ecm, not the coil. Sounds like your dealer misdiagnosed it to begin with.:(
They ordered a new ecm.....it took 3 days to come in. All's well now.

Have had the bike back 6 days and some other item is broke. Won't start...has plenty of gas, kill switch is on, turn key, mash Mode button on dash....the needles flip, heard a click (starter solenoid?) but doesn't turn over. Nothing on screen like check tranny or check engine

Checked all the fuses in trunk and under seat.

Mechanic at shop over phone said the M(ode) button on dash tends to wear out from use and I should use the left handle grip Mode button to start her. That didn't work either.
